Honda has officially begun production of its new ProZision series of battery-electric zero-turn mowers, including the all-new, all-electric ProZision Autonomous ZTR. By leveraging its US power equipment factory in North Carolina, Honda is betting on domestic production and its brand reputation for durability to keep it ahead of the pack, technology-wise.

The mowers are built for professional-grade punishment, with power coming from a 48-volt battery system and driving five individual brushless electric motors. Pricing starts at $32,999, and may be eligible for local utility and government tax incentives.

Production is currently underway at Honda's NCM manufacturing facility in Swepsonville, using globally made parts. 2 kWh of battery capacity to offer pristine cut quality across 15 acres.

The autonomous feature allows for easy production-ready autonomy, making it a basic necessity in an industry navigating uncertainty in workforce stability, equipment investment returns, and operational cost controls. Honda's ProZision lawn mowers provide zero-emission options that complement gasoline-powered fleets to reduce operating costs and enhance sustainability in landscape maintenance.
